Once again, I have mixed feelings when it comes to condensing my thoughts on this handset. On the one hand, it’s a very low-priced smartphone, one that does some things that were only possible on $500 device only a few years ago. On the other, there are some serious compromises when you go for such a handset, and these need to be carefully considered.

ARM Mali-T720: Integrated graphics card in ARM based SoCs. Can be configured with up to 8 cores (T720 MP8) and 650 MHz core clock (at 28nm). Supports OpenGL ES 3.1, OpenCL 1.1, DirectX 11 FL9_3, and Renderscript.
These graphics cards are not suited for Windows 3D games. Office and Internet surfing however is possible.
